Questions to Ask Throughout a Pet Childcare Excursion
If you're taking into consideration taking your pet dog to a day care, make sure to go to and ask some concerns. You'll want to find out daily timetables, clinical emergency situation procedures and cleaning and sanitizing techniques.


Additionally, be sure to ask exactly how they organize dogs into play teams and if they keep in mind of your pet dog's individuality. This will assist stop your pet from being placed with a rough buddy or getting tripped up by a shy puppy.

7. How will they take care of your canine's individuality?
Every facility is different, however you should still find out as much about business design and just how they run. This includes security protocols, inoculation standards, and actions administration.

Typically, pet dogs are separated by dimension and play style. A great center will additionally utilize favorable reinforcement strategies and prevent making use of squirt bottles, shaker canisters, family pet correctors, or shock collars. This is because these devices can be very hazardous to dogs.

10. What do you require to bring?
You might require to bring your canine's medical records, inoculation graphes and agreements. Also, you may wish to load some familiar products like a KONG or preferred deals with.

Ask if they have enough space for every pet dog, and how frequently pet dogs are obtained. Ideally, the staff must have a proportion of board and training dog no greater than 15 dogs per one supervisor. Inquire about their pup program, also!
